如何快速部署MoeKoe Music:终极开源音乐播放器指南
MoeKoe Music是一款基于Vue.js开发的开源简洁高颜值酷狗第三方客户端,支持Windows、macOS、Linux多平台运行。该项目不仅提供了酷狗账号登录、歌词显示、每日推荐歌曲等核心功能,还具备无社交干扰、自动领取VIP、主题色切换等独特优势,为音乐爱好者打造纯净的听歌体验。
环境准备与安装指南 ⚙️
系统要求
- Node.js版本 >= 18.0.0
- 内存:至少2GB
- 磁盘空间:至少500MB可用空间
快速安装步骤
步骤1:克隆项目仓库
git clone https://gitcode.com/gh_mirrors/mo/MoeKoeMusic.git
cd MoeKoeMusic
步骤2:安装依赖包
npm run install-all
步骤3:启动开发环境
npm run dev
Docker部署方案
如果你希望快速部署Web版本,可以使用Docker一键部署:
docker compose up -d
部署完成后,在浏览器中访问 http://localhost:8080 即可使用。
核心功能详解 🎯
主要功能模块
| 功能模块 | 功能描述 | 特色优势 |
|---|---|---|
| 账号登录 | 支持扫码/手机/账号登录 | 官方服务器直连 |
| 歌词显示 | 实时同步歌词 | 支持桌面歌词 |
| 每日推荐 | 个性化歌曲推荐 | 智能算法匹配 |
| VIP特权 | 自动领取VIP | 登录即享VIP |
| 主题定制 | 多种主题色切换 | 自动暗黑模式 |
播放器控制功能
- 播放模式:顺序播放、随机播放、单曲循环
- 音量控制:精确音量调节
- 进度控制:支持拖拽进度条
- 全局快捷键:快速控制播放
使用场景与技巧 ✨
实际应用场景
个人音乐库管理
- 导入酷狗歌单,同步个人收藏
- 管理本地音乐文件
- 创建自定义播放列表
学习工作背景音乐
- 专注模式播放纯音乐
- 定时关闭功能
- 低电量消耗优化
使用技巧分享
- 快捷键操作:使用全局快捷键快速切换歌曲
- 主题定制:根据个人喜好调整界面配色
- 歌词显示:开启桌面歌词获得更好的歌词体验
扩展开发指南 🔧
开发者参与方式
贡献代码流程
- Fork项目仓库
- 创建功能分支
- 提交代码更改
- 发起Pull Request
插件开发说明
项目支持插件扩展机制,开发者可以:
- 开发新的音乐源插件
- 添加歌词翻译功能
- 集成第三方音乐平台
社区生态建设
主题分享社区 用户可以分享自定义主题配置,打造个性化的音乐播放界面。项目提供了完整的主题定制系统,支持颜色、字体、布局等多维度自定义。
常见问题解决方案
安装问题排查
依赖安装失败
- 检查Node.js版本是否符合要求
- 清理npm缓存后重试
- 使用yarn替代npm安装
启动报错处理
- 确认端口8080是否被占用
- 检查API服务是否正常启动
- 验证网络连接状态
功能使用问题
登录失败
- 检查网络连接
- 确认账号密码正确
- 尝试扫码登录方式
打包部署建议
根据目标平台选择合适的打包命令:
Windows平台
npm run electron:build:win
Linux平台
npm run electron:build:linux
macOS平台
npm run electron:build:macos
打包完成后,安装包位于项目目录下的 /dist_electron 文件夹中。
MoeKoe Music作为一款优秀的开源音乐播放器,不仅提供了丰富的功能特性,还拥有活跃的开发者社区。无论是普通用户还是开发者,都能在这个项目中找到适合自己的使用方式和贡献机会。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考








